An efficient and facile synthesis of benzimidazo[1,2-a]benzimidazoles via copper-catalyzed domino addition/double cyclization

Abstract

A copper-catalyzed synthesis of benzimidazo[1,2-a]benzimidazoles by domino addition/double cyclization of bis-(o-haloaryl)carbodiimides with primary amines was developed. A variety of the desired polycyclic benzimidazoles were efficiently and facilely assembled. Multibonds and polycyclic moieties were directly constructed in one pot. 2-Bromo-2′-iodo-diarylcarbodiimides gave good selectivity.
